Palestinians urge boycott of Israel's OECD debut

The Middle East conflict cast a shadow on Monday over Israel's first conference as a member of the Organization of Economic Cooperation and Development, with Palestinians urging members to boycott the Jerusalem meeting.

 

Chief Palestinian peace negotiator Saeb Erekat said on Monday OECD members should "cancel their participation" in the October 20-22 annual conference to protest against Israeli occupation of east Jerusalem. The meeting's theme is tourism. Media reports say Spain, Britain and Turkey would not take part. A Palestinian official said Canada has also said it was not participating. (Reuters)
